Dependence of LED light distribution on electrical drive parameters

机译:LED光分布对电气驱动参数的依赖性

获取原文
           

摘要

Two types of sources that have been used for fiber optic communication systems are solid‐state lasers and light‐emitting diodes (LED’s). Since the lifetimes of the LED’s are considerably longer than those of the solid‐state lasers, LED’s are preferred presently for system applications. We have shown that the intensity distribution, and hence, the amount of optical power coupled from an LED into a fiber, is dependent on the average power level as well as the voltage bias on th LED. Under pulsed operation the LED intensity distribution is therefore dependent both upon the average power level as well as the duty cycle. The dependence has been measured in both the edge as well as dome emitters.
